The Halloween weekend saw the appearance of the third annual Long Beach Comic Con (or as it is now known the “Long Beach Comic and Horror Con”), and I am extremely happy to report that it was the best year yet. What clearly sets the LBCC shows apart from its Southern California con counterparts is an actual emphasis on comics themselves, the writers and artists who produce them, and the greater illustrative art world that exists comfortably alongside the sequential medium itself.

The second annual Long Beach Comic Con has now come and gone and it is with a huge measure of relief that I can say that it has not merely bested last year’s event, but gave me every reason to believe it will continue to move in a positive direction as well. And, as strange as it sounds, I’d say it topped last year’s inaugural LBCC just by simultaneously growing larger yet staying essentially the same: by keeping the focus on sequential art, the people who make it, and the fans who love it.

Last weekend gave us the inaugural edition of the Wizard World Anaheim Comic Con and although I had fun I have mixed feelings about the event to say the least. I do have a bit of a rant concerning the event (and others like it) to get up on the soapbox about, but I’d like to save that for the end of this report and spend some time first spotlighting some of the cool comics creators, dedicated cosplayers, and eminently fun pop culture ephemera to be found at the event.
